The first is if the corresponding angles, the angles that are on the same corner at each intersection, are equal, then the lines are parallel. In the diagram below, angles 1 and 5 are corresponding, and so they are equal. This means that if my first angle is at the top left corner of one intersection, the matching angle at the other intersection is also at the top left. The second is if the alternate interior angles, the angles that are on opposite sides of the transversal and inside the parallel lines, are equal, then the lines are parallel. We have two possibilities here: We can match top inside left with bottom inside right or top inside right with bottom inside left.
